A novel thyroid stimulating hormone β-subunit splice variant in bone marrow and other tissues in Balb/c mice

Abstract: 【Abstract】 Objective:To determine whether the novel TSHβ splice variant was expressed in pituitary, thyroid tissues,bone marrow(BM), spleen , peripheral blood leukocytes (PBL) and Lymph nodes. It is reported that thyroid stimulating hormone β (TSHβ) splice variant is expressed in human and mouse, which is the first splice variant of TSHβ including portions of the intron. Its biology activity has been identified by mean of the assay for cAMP activity in FRTL-5 cells. However, the expression sites and the pathophysiological significance of the TSHβ splice variant remain unclear. Methods :The total RNA were isolated respectively in pituitary, thyroid tissues,BM, spleen, peripheral blood leukocytes (PBL) and Lymph nodes of Balb/c mice. The samples were treated with an RNase-Free DNase. RT-PCR was performed to detect whether TSHβ splice variant express in that tissues. Results :The TSHβ splice variant was expressed in pituitary, thyroid tissues, BM, spleen, PBL and Lymph nodes in Balb/c mice. The lever of the TSHβ splice variant expression is higher in pituitary and PBL. The sequence analysis confirms that it consists of a portion of intron 4 and all of the coding region of exon 5, but none of exon 4 codons. Conclusion: This experiment lays the foundation for the further investigation on its biological significanc through determine the expression of the TSHβ splice variant in the different tissues in Balb/c mice.
